How Is Hydroxyethyl Cellulose Produced?

At Zhiwei, we produce hydroxyethyl cellulose through a controlled cellulose ether process. Our route starts with refined cotton. We first treat the cellulose with alkali, then react the activated material with ethylene oxide in the presence of isopropyl alcohol. What Are The Uses Of HEMC?

HEMC is used mainly in dry-mix construction materials. That is the clearest answer. What Is The Difference Between HPMC And HEMC?

The main difference between HPMC and HEMC is the side group attached to the cellulose backbone, and that small chemical change leads to different behavior in real formulas.
